LIVE / Skeena Reece: 'like a boss'
Friday, December 14, 2012
8:00pm
Artist Skeena Reece honours the late Marlon Brando who boycotted the 45th Academy Awards ceremony to protest the treatment of Aboriginals by the film industry.

Althea Thauberger: Marat Sade Bohnice
Saturday, December 15, 2012
10:00am 5:00pm
Thauberger’s project for The Power Plant is an experimental documentary/video installation about the staging of Peter Weiss’s 1963 play Marat Sade at the Bohnice psychiatric hospital in Prague.
